Israel ‘still intercepting cruise missiles’ in Iranian barrage

The Israel Defense Forces said its fighter jets were “still intercepting cruise missiles outside the country’s borders” in the early hours of Sunday morning as Iran fired drones and missiles in its first direct attack on Israel. US President Biden to convene G7 leaders to coordinate ‘diplomatic response’ after Iran attack

In its support for Israel, US President Joe Biden condemned Iran’s attack on Israeli soil, adding that he will convene G7 leaders on Monday to coordinate a united diplomatic response.
